在Web开发中,我们经常会遇到需要用户点击按钮来刷新页面的需求。这种交互方式能够提升用户体验,使得页面内容实时更新。本文将为你详细讲解如何在JSP页面中实现点击按钮刷新页面的功能,并提供一个具体的实例代码。让我们一起来看看吧!
一、JSP简介
JSP(Java Server Pages)是一种动态网页技术,它允许开发者使用Java代码来生成HTML页面。JSP页面由HTML标签、JSP标签和Java代码三部分组成。在服务器端运行时,JSP页面会被转换成Servlet来执行,并生成HTML页面返回给客户端。

二、点击按钮刷新页面的原理
要实现点击按钮刷新页面的功能,我们需要了解以下几个概念:
1. 超链接(Hyperlink):超链接是网页中的一种链接,它可以让用户从一个页面跳转到另一个页面。
2. 重定向(Redirect):重定向是服务器将请求从一个URL转发到另一个URL的过程。
3. JavaScript:JavaScript是一种客户端脚本语言,它可以在浏览器中执行代码。
点击按钮刷新页面的原理如下:
1. 用户点击按钮,触发一个事件。
2. 事件处理程序通过JavaScript获取当前页面的URL。
3. JavaScript将URL发送到服务器,并请求重新加载页面。
4. 服务器接收到请求后,返回新的页面内容给客户端。
5. 浏览器接收到新的页面内容,并重新渲染页面。
三、实例代码
下面是一个简单的JSP页面实例,实现了点击按钮刷新页面的功能。
index.jsp
```html
function refreshPage() {
window.location.href = "







